Quality Control Supervisor information

How does a quality control supervisor typically collaborate with production and engineering teams to resolve quality issues?

A Quality Control Supervisor works closely with both production and engineering teams to identify, analyze, and address quality concerns. This collaboration often involves reviewing production data, leading root cause analyses, and facilitating meetings to discuss process improvements. Supervisors play a key role in communicating quality standards, providing feedback, and ensuring corrective actions are implemented effectively. By fostering open communication and teamwork, they help maintain product quality and support continuous improvement initiatives.

What is a quality control supervisor?

Quality Control Supervisors are professionals responsible for overseeing the quality assurance processes within manufacturing or production environments. They manage teams that inspect products, monitor operations, and ensure that goods meet established standards and regulations. These supervisors also develop and implement quality control procedures, train staff on quality standards, and address any issues related to product defects or process improvements. Their role is essential to maintaining product consistency, safety, and customer satisfaction.

What is the difference between Quality Control Supervisor vs Quality Assurance Technician?

AspectQuality Control SupervisorQuality Assurance Technician
CertificationsOften requires certifications like CQE or Six SigmaMay hold certifications such as ASQ CQTA or ISO auditor
Work EnvironmentSupervises quality control teams in manufacturing or production settingsPerforms inspections and tests to ensure quality standards are met
ResponsibilitiesOversees quality control processes, manages staff, and ensures complianceConducts tests, documents results, and reports quality issues
Industry UsageCommonly found in manufacturing, automotive, and aerospace industriesUsed across manufacturing, food production, and pharmaceuticals

The main difference is that the Quality Control Supervisor manages the quality control team and oversees processes, while the Quality Assurance Technician focuses on testing and inspecting products to ensure quality standards are met. Both roles require related certifications and are integral to quality management in manufacturing environments.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a quality control supervisor,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Quality Control Supervisor, you need a solid background in quality assurance processes, industry regulations, and supervisory experience, often supported by a bachelor’s degree in a related field. Familiarity with quality management systems (such as ISO 9001), statistical process control (SPC) tools, and relevant certifications like Six Sigma are commonly required. Strong leadership,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ication skills help distinguish top performers in this role. These competencies are crucial to ensuring product standards, maintaining compliance, and leading teams toward continuous improvement.

Site Superintendent - Marine construction

ECC

Tamuning, GU

$120K - $135K/yr

Full-time

Re-posted 5 days ago


Job description

    Location: Pacific Region 
     
    ECC is seeking candidates for a Marine Construction Site Superintendent position in the Pacific Region (final location could be Guam, Yap, Tinian, Palau, Kwajalein or Diego Garcia). This position is primarily responsible for the implementation of field related policies, programs, and practices that support and advance the Company’s long-term business objectives.
     
    • Coordinate with the Project Engineer, Health and Safety Officer, and Quality Control Officer for interaction of task prioritization
    • Compliance with health and safety and quality control requirements as identified by functional officers
    • Assist and lead field sampling teams in achieving task requirements
    • Key implementers of field activities and tasks preparatory to field activities
    • Assist in identifying and performing general labor tasks to achieve project objectives under the direction of the Project Manager
    • Contribute methods of approach and identify solutions to logistical or operational challenges during mobilization, sampling, surveying, deconning, and general field operations
    • Assist in identifying task-specific equipment to achieve the objectives of a task.  When appropriate, operate the equipment as needed during mobilization, sampling, surveying, deconning, and general field operation
    • Assume the role of sample team lead to assist the quality control officer and health and safety officer in maintaining compliance with project work plans, standard operating procedures, and sound field practices while achieving project objectives
    • Coordinate with the project chemist, project engineer, and project geologist to prioritize field activities and identify task assignments.
    • Monitor and ensure compliance with EPA and local marine regulations and guidelines
    • Lead and develop marine equipment utilization and execution plans
    • Manage multiple marine handling crews including equipment barges, tenders, tugs, dredges, heavy lift cranes, land crews etc.
    • In addition to the accountabilities above, other responsibilities, tasks, and deliverables may be assigned to the incumbent of this position
     
    Requirements
    • Proven ability to implement programs to address complex needs and problems
    • Ability to coordinate with staff on various task assignments and field activities
    • Knowledge of federal contracting regulations and requirements
    • 5 years of progressively responsible experience on marine construction projects
    • Be a problem solver with ability to keep work on schedule
    • High focus on safety and environmental compliance in a marine environment
    • Travel: Must be able and willing to work on-site at project location with periodic travel home with project management approval.  
    • Five years supervisory experience leading multi-disciplinary teams with experience managing schedule and budget for large construction projects
    • Education: Bachelor’s degree in Engineering, Science, Construction Management or related field required.  An equivalent combination of education and experience may be substituted for this requirement.
    Preferred Qualifications
    • Master’s Degree in Engineering, Science, Construction Management or related field required
    • Qualifications for working on/over water from relevant safety boards
    • Experience in marine construction methods
    • Experience in construction of wharfs, piers, or other over water concrete structures.
    • Experience in marine piling utilizing auger or hammer driven steel caisson piles
    • Experience in construction of pile caps and installation precast beams and precast slabs.
    • Experience in marine dredging, ideally using mechanical excavation and /or cutter head dredging techniques.
    • Experience in placing and constructing channel markers, maker foundations and supporting infrastructure
    • Experience in construction mooring dolphins and mooring systems testing methods.
    • Experience and ability to work with and manage work crews from differing cultural and geographical back grounds.

    ECC targeted salary range for US locations average is $120,000 to $135,000 annually. Actual salary offered may be affected by education, training, certifications, experience, skills, level of responsibility, and location.
